Meeting notes — Fernhollow Field Clinic supply run (excerpt)

Discussed the medical-cooler transport for Thursday. The cooler from Larkspur Biologics holds vaccine stock and must stay between two and eight degrees; the data logger goes inside the lid pocket and gets checked at departure and arrival. Driver coordination: the run leaves the depot at 06:30 so the cooler reaches the clinic before the morning session opens. No stops other than the planned fuel point. The coordinator should brief the driver on the hand-over step that follows.

drop instructions, hahip-badug: the quenox ralath courier leaves the kaseth fraiel rusiel tameth belys istdor ralion giliel ledger at gate 7830 under passcode 165413

### Rules not firing? Check your sandbox auth first

If your FareForge shipping-fee plugin evaluates to zero on every cart, odds are your rule pack never loaded. The sandbox silently skips unauthenticated rule uploads — annoying, we know, fix is coming. Verify by calling the rules-list endpoint; an empty array means your upload was dropped. Re-upload with proper credentials and the engine picks it up within a minute. For sandbox testing, authenticate with the token below.

login token, tagef-tagep: eyJhbGciOiJIUzI1NiIsInR5cCI6IkpXVCJ9.eyJzdWIiOiIBXyeYEoalzIn0.6TI7VhOJMHm9

Heads up: if the Lintrock baseline file in the Quarrow repo drifts from main, CI fails with a "stale baseline" error even when the code is fine. Quick fix is to regenerate the baseline on a clean checkout and re-push. If a customer build is blocked, confirm the failing run matches the token below before escalating.

build token for yadug-yagag: htk21_c863c33eb8b82c0c9c152